Construction group enjoys tenth successive year of growth as profit increases 40% to £28m

Housebuilder and systems manufacturer Stewart Milne Group posted a 40% hike in pre-tax profit to £28m and a revenue increase of 30% to £283m for the year ending 20th June 2006.

The homes division generated sales of £180m, an increase of 26% from last year while the timber systems operations in Aberdeen and Oxford both saw an increase in activity level with total sales of £72m, 13% up on the previous year.

The group’s land bank now stands at 10,000 plots, an increase of 3000 plots from last year, and this is expected to increase further in the year ahead

Chairman and chief executive Stewart Milne, said: “This is the tenth year in a row of significant profit growth and we are greatly encouraged by this set of results. It has been achieved through the continued commitment and dedication of our employees across the whole of the group.”
